Form 4: Portillo's CEO Michael Osanloo Reports Stock Transactions
SEC Form 4 Filing
Michael Osanloo, President & CEO of Portillo's Inc., reports acquisition of shares through the Employee Stock Purchase Plan and shares deducted for tax obligations.
Summary
- On February 29, 2024, Michael Osanloo, the President & CEO of Portillo's Inc., reported transactions involving Class A common stock.
- He acquired 1,588 shares at $13.08 per share through the company's Employee Stock Purchase Plan (ESPP).
- Additionally, 61 shares were deducted at $13.08 per share to cover tax withholding obligations related to the vesting of an award.
- Following these transactions, Osanloo directly owns 144,643 shares of Class A common stock.
- A Power of Attorney was executed on December 14, 2023, granting Michelle Hook and Kelly M. Kaiser the authority to act on Osanloo's behalf for SEC filings.

Industry Context
Form 4 filings are a routine part of insider trading regulations, providing transparency into the transactions of company executives and directors. These filings are closely watched by investors for signals about management's confidence in the company's prospects.
